Lines Matching defs:product_id
76 u16 product_id;
99 static u32 elan_i2c_lookup_quirks(u16 ic_type, u16 product_id)
103 u16 product_id;
117 elan_i2c_quirks[i].product_id == product_id) {
122 if (ic_type >= 0x0D && product_id >= 0x123)
226 error = data->ops->get_product_id(data->client, &data->product_id);
246 switch (data->product_id) {
252 } else if (data->ic_type == 0x08 && data->product_id == 0x26) {
362 data->quirks = elan_i2c_lookup_quirks(data->ic_type, data->product_id);
586 data->product_id);
634 fw_name = kasprintf(GFP_KERNEL, ETP_FW_NAME, data->product_id);
760 static DEVICE_ATTR(product_id, S_IRUGO, elan_sysfs_read_product_id, NULL);
1100 input->id.product = data->product_id;
1132 input->id.product = data->product_id;
1262 data->product_id,